    Freshly Ground Beans

    When coffee beans are ground fresh, they release volatile compounds that create an array of fragrant scents. These scents are what gives fresh ground coffee its luscious taste and appealing smell. When a bag of pre-ground beans sits on a shelf for a period of time that is not sure how long, those aromas and flavors will deteriorate by oxidation. Bean-to-cup machines grind the coffee beans right before brewing, ensuring that you always get the most delicious and full-bodied cup of coffee.
